Find the minimum height of the obstacle so, that the sphere can stay in equilibrium.
image
A. `R/(1+costheta)`
B. `R/(1+sintheta)`
C. `R(1-sintheta)`
D. `R(1-costheta)`

Correct Answer - D
The sphere is on the verge of toppling when a line a action of weight passes through the edge.
`costheta=(R-h)/Rimplies h=R-Rcostheta`
